QUOTE(rdsakuragi @ Jul 14 2015, 12:49 PM) I am new to the credit card. I got my Petronas Gold Master Card that I have applied on two week ago yesterday. It came with a generic Visa Gold Card that I did not sign up during my forms submission to the bank. Called CS for verification and she mentioned that currently they will provide the Visa card along with the other requested card to all new customer and ask me to try the card first before deciding for cancellation. As far as I know the Visa Gold Card has an annual fee @ RM140++ to be charged on the 2nd year onwards but the CS person said it can be waived later. No worries. You can use it for 11 months, if you want to.I have activated both cards eventually but now I get annoyed by this. I think I should have cancelled that Visa card in the first place instead of keeping both. What is the requirement of CIMB bank to waive the annual fee when it took place? I googled it but I can’t find info on that matter. Can they really waive it upon request? On the 12th month, stop using it so that there is no outstanding amount on the card. once the AF is charged to the card, you can call CS to waive. If they refused to waive, just cancel the card on the spot. Without any outstanding amount from the card, basically you have not used the service, you can cancel the card without having to pay the AF. |
